    Abstract: A multi-stage switch system includes a line card chassis (LCC) and a fabric card chassis (FCC). The LCC is configured with multiple line cards (LCs) and the FCC is configured with a stage-2 switch element (S2). The multi-stage switch system further includes a first switch combination and a second switch combination. The first switch combination and the second switch combination are configured on the LCC and the FCC respectively, and multiple LCs establish cross communication through the first switch combination, the second switch combination, and the S2. The first switch combination includes a stage-1 switch element (S1) and a first buffer area and the second switch combination includes a stage-3 switch element (S3) and a second buffer area. The multi-stage switch system can forward packets within the chassis by means of buffering the packets when guaranteeing the three-stage packet forwarding, and thus reducing the bandwidth occupancy of the FCC.

    Abstract: A system and a method for estimating the mechanical behavior of human lower limbs is provided. The method includes the following steps: sensing a plurality of foot pressure signals of a user by using a sensor array, the foot pressure signals comprising at least a rearfoot pressure signal and at least a forefoot pressure signal; calculating a temporal sequence of a gait cycle of the user according to the foot pressure signals; calculating a foot reaction force of the user according to the foot pressure signals and a calibration parameter; and calculating a mechanical state of the lower limb joints of the user according to the temporal sequence of the gait cycle and the foot reaction force.

    Abstract: Methods, apparatus, and computer-accessible storage media for shadowing data stored on a local store to a remote store provided by a service provider. A gateway may be configured as a shadowing gateway on a customer network in response to receiving configuration information. The shadowing gateway may receive reads and writes to the local store. The gateway passes the requests to the local store, and also uploads write data indicated by the writes to the service provider to update a snapshot of the local store maintained by the service provider on the remote store. The write data may be buffered to a write log for uploading, and may be uploaded as blocks according to a block storage format used by the service provider. The shadowing process may be transparent to processes on the customer network. The shadowed data may be used to recover data on the local store.

    Abstract: Methods, apparatus, and computer-accessible storage media for activating a gateway to a remote service provider. The gateway serves as an interface between processes on a customer network and the provider, for example to store customer data to a remote data store. A gateway sends a public key and metadata describing the gateway to the provider. The gateway receives an activation key from the provider and exposes the activation key on the customer network. The customer obtains the key and communicates to the provider using the key to provide customer information including a name for the gateway and to authorize registration of the gateway. The provider provides the customer information to the gateway. The gateway requests security credentials from the provider using the customer information and the key. The provider sends a security credential to the gateway. The gateway may then obtain configuration information from the customer via the provider.

    Abstract: Methods, apparatus, and computer-accessible storage media for remotely updating an executing process that receives I/O requests on I/O port(s), stores write data to a write log on local storage, and uploads data from the write log to remote storage. An update for the process is detected and downloaded, and an updated process is instantiated from the update. The current process is directed to perform a shutdown for update during an update window. In response, the current process saves its current configuration, flushes an in-memory portion of the write log to local storage, and releases its I/O port(s). The updated process loads the saved configuration, detects that the port(s) have been released, and starts accepting I/O requests on the ports. During flushing, the current process flushes current data in memory while continuing to append new write data, stops accepting new write requests, and then flushes the new write data.

    Abstract: Implementing a consistent user name-space on networked computing devices includes various components and methods. When a network connection between a local or host computing device and one or more remote computing devices is present, remote items are represented using the same methodology as items located on the host computing device. To the user, remote and local items are indistinguishable. When the network connection is lost or items located on a remote computer are otherwise unavailable, the unavailable items remain represented on the host computing device. Unavailable items are represented in a way that informs the user that the items may not be fully accessed.
